I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at Tesco (Warwick, West Midlands, England) in Jan 2019
Interview
Group interview. Introduce yourself, then design a product, then 30 mins on shop floor unsupervised and without sufficient instruction. I ended up having to help less experienced applicants who had no idea what to do. Really poor. Really disorganised.

I applied online, completed a short assessment, and attended an interview focused on customer service, teamwork, and availability. Afterwards, I completed right-to-work checks, induction training, and sometimes a trial shift.
